Jury Evaluates the Best Works by the Women Trained in Handicraft and Soap Making

On November 26, at the GADC office we were joined by the experts who provided trainings for handicrafts and artisan soap making.

Together, we evaluated the best works created by the women trained during the project. These products are a testimony to their talent and commitment.

The selected products will be presented at the closing event of the project. This is an important step in promoting their work and integration into the society.

This activity was organized in the framework of the project “Leaving the past behind: Building resilience to violent extremism through support and education” which is implemented in cooperation with the Counselling Line for Women and Girls (CLWG) and the Countering Violent Extremism Center (CVE), with support from Global Community Engagement and Resilience Fund (GCERF).
